It finally happened. My new book came out today.

It’s called Fool Me Once: Hustlers, Hookers, Headliners, and How Not to Get Screwed in Vegas. I feel like it’s my Bar Mitzvah all over again, only I’ll probably make a lot less money this time around.

Which is a shame, because—and I don’t think I’m overstating things here—Fool Me Once is the single greatest piece of writing in the modern American canon.

It’s about deception—deception in magic, deception in gambling, deception in nightlife, and deception in romance. Reading the book won’t turn you into a human lie detector, but you’ll definitely learn a ton about lies, and you’ll have a great time doing it.
